  • The 2022 GMC Terrain is GMC's small SUV. It's similar to the Chevrolet Equinox. GMC has also given it a few improvements for 2022. Headlining the changes are updated front and rear styling and new wireless functionality for Apple CarPlay and Android Auto - that means you can display your phone's apps on the Terrain's touchscreen without having to use a USB cord if you don't want to. Also new for 2022 is a new AT4 trim level that has a more rugged look and an underbody skid plate, but not much else to improve all-terrain performance.

    A few things you missed are:
    1) radio controls are found behind the steering wheel.
    2) The key fob has an actual key and you have to remove a piece of the driver side door handle to use it.
    3) AWD, lane assist, and snow mode dial.
    4) Storage below the console.
    5) There is a gmc logo that illuminates and can be visible at night when the key fob is nearby and you can kick it to lift and close the back gate.
    6) Front passenger side folds down all the way forward.
    7) Park assist
    8) Apple and Android CarPlay
    9) You can turn on the engine when the key fob is dead due to the fact that it has some kind of infrared ray built into it.
